Skjult FlashPlayer der virker med baggrundsmusik...Dusør Udloves

Tags:    html css

<< < 12 > >>
Kære Alle,

Har kæmpet med det samme problem i dagevis nu, og tålmodigheden er skudt i stykker. Virker, virker ikke, virker, virker ikke.

Meget simpelt, troede vi: At få en Flash Film gemt i html'en men ikke synlig på siden.

Hvorfor vi bruger en flash fil til lyden er fordi vi er et; ikke endnu, opstartet firma, som skal sætte lyd op på andre firmaers hjemmesider. Vi har fået lavet en flash fil med en cookie function (Shared objects), så vi kan styre at den ikke spiller hver dag for kundens brugere og på den måde ikke bliver for irriterende.

Vi har et javascript som peger på møget:

<script language="JavaScript" type="text/javascript" src="sounds/scripts/swfobject.js"></script>
<div id="flashcontent" style="position:absolute;top:-99999999px;right:-9999999px;">You need flash 8 to see this website. Get it<a href="http://www.adobe.com/shockwave/download/download.cgi?P1_Prod_Version=ShockwaveFlash">here</a>.</div>
<script type="text/javascript">
var so = new SWFObject("sounds/davielPlayer.swf", "Loader", "128", "20", "6", "#FFFFFF");
so.addVariable("mp3Path", "sounds/daviel1.mp3");
so.addVariable("pauseTime", "5000");
so.write("flashcontent");
</script>

(det skal siges at vi er villige til at bruge playeren embedded direkte i html'en, det er bare nemmere at styre på denne måde)

Som du kan se, så er position blevet sat til -999999999 fordi der var en bruger der fik en skide god ide, at playeren kunne sidde udenfor billedet. Desværre rykker dette stadig ved layoutet og giver scrollbars.

Vi har prøvet at gemme filen, i et layer og selve swf filen. Men der må være en funktion i flash eller browseren (sikkert af sikkerhedsgrunde) der nægter playeren at afspille når den er "hidden"

Hele vores firma idé og det arbejde og tid vi har brugt, falder til jorden hvis vi ikke kan sætte denne player op på en smertefri måde for kunderne, uden at den ødelægger deres design.

Jeg håber virkelig at i kan hjælpe og vi vil meget gerne give en god dusør for en løsning.

Mvh David Paulsen - Daviel Sound



ja men i jeres kode er der jo også et layer

prøv at se min markering.

Fold kodeboks ind/udKode 


og så bruger du bare filter: alpha(opacity=0)



Indlæg senest redigeret d. 04.05.2007 14:43 af Bruger #6559
hvad med
display: none;?
skrives css'en



Indlæg senest redigeret d. 04.05.2007 14:44 af Bruger #11596
Fuck det !

Vi gør det med een gange een pixel, det virker sikkert fint nok.

Tak for hjælpen og rigtig god weekend drenge.



Undskyld hvis det allerede er sagt, jeg har kun læst overskriften.

"Skjult FlashPlayer der virker med baggrundsmusik..."

Hvorfor lave noget for at irritere brugerne?



<< < 12 > >>
t